Details for Milliwatt (0.001 Watt)
Introduction : A milliwatt is a thousandth of a watt and is frequently used in electronics and low-power devices. It bridges the gap between high-power systems and precision applications.
History & Origin : Adopted early in electronics development, particularly with the miniaturization of circuits and the rise of portable devices that operate under milliwatt power budgets.
Current Use : Standard in laser classifications (e.g., 5 mW laser pointer), audio systems, and medical equipment like hearing aids. Critical in telecom and sensor technologies.
